[quote=Anonymous]I interviewed with two families for after school care and am having difficulty with choosing which one I feel in the long run I won't regret picking and will be happy with. Family 1: -3:30 to 6:30 M-F but may have days I might be asked to stay later minimally if needed -2 children, 5 years and 20 months -Pick up one child from school, then pick up little one from pre school and come home, so about 8 miles driving on the job which would be reimbursed -Take child to lesson one day a week 5 miles away and stay -Give snacks, go over any homework, play with, give baths and start dinner -Pay rate family offered is $20/hr with guaranteed pay -Distance from my home to the family's is about 13 miles, so 26 miles roundtrip everyday -No house related work except for picking up after kids as needed Family 2: -3:30 to 6:30 M-F but may be asked to stay later minimally if needed -1 child, 10 years old -Be at the bus stop and take to home. -Only driving is taking to activity 3 miles away two days a week, 5:15 and 6p.m. then going home as parent will pick up -Give snack, homework supervision, dinner prep, supervise chores, grocery shopping 1x a week -Asked to do light housekeeping (sweep floors 2-3x a week, wipe down table and kitchen counters, laundry 1-2x wk, change sheets 1x a week, pick up in living room as needed) -Pay rate is $10-$15/hr. Did not discuss in interview as parent didn't bring it up, but I would not be able to accept the position for less than $13.50/hr. Guaranteed pay. -distance from my home to the family's is 6 miles, so about 12 miles roundtrip everyday Family 1 offered me the job at the interview. I asked if I could let them know in 3 days as I have an interview with Family 2 the next day. Had the interview with Family 2 today and parent said she had one other interview but really liked me and would let me know in 2 days. Both sent me a thank you email after interview. I want to accept the position with Family 1 because they 100% want me, rate is higher, and no housekeeping, but the driving seems a bit much to me, I'm dreading being in long traffic possibly, and there are 2 kids vs 1. If Family 2 offers me the position, there would be minimal driving, but light housekeeping would be part of the job, and the pay rate would be lower. Which would you prefer?[/quote]
